The following tutorial describes how to configure Microsoft Outlook XP/2002/2003 to receive EMail from one or more of your configured mailboxes.


  • Open Microsoft Outlook by clicking Start -> Programs -> Microsoft Outlook
  • Once Microsoft Outlook is loaded, Click Tools -> EMail Accounts

 

 

  • Click Add a new e-mail account, then click Next

 

 

  • Select the POP3 Bubble, entitled: Connect to a POP3 e-mail server to download your e-mail, then click Next.

 

  • In the User Information section, Enter your First and Last Name (Full Name) and the E-mail address you would like to setup.
  • In the Logon Information section, re-enter your E-mail address and the password you have created for the account.
  • In the Server Information section, enter pop3.siteserver.net for the Incoming mail server (POP3) and smtp.siteserver.net for the Outgoing mail server (SMTP).
  • Once you have entered all of this information, click More Settings ...

 

  • Click on the Outgoing Server tab, then check the box labeled My outgoing server (SMTP) requires authentication.
  • Select the radio button labeled Use same settings as my incoming mail server

 

 

  • Go to the advanced tab and next to the outgoing server (SMTP) you will a 25 change that to 587.
  • Click OK to finish.
